Dene Miller won a cap for Scotland whilst at St Albans Centurions in 2006 against Wales (sub). [2]
Dene Miller signed for London Skolars making his début in the Northern Rail cup against holders Leigh Centurions, [4] he became the first player at the London Skolars to win the Northern Rail "player of the round" award after scoring a hat-trick of tries against Sheffield Eagles in the group stages.
